Congenital Disabilities

Congenital disabilities are structural problems that affect the way the body looks and performs. They can range from mild to severe. Some are more noticeable than others, like lip or palate clefts, while others are more difficult to recognize.

Congenital disorders can be triggered due to chromosomal or genetic defects or infections in the womb, injuries during delivery, environmental influences on fetuses in the uterus, or medications that the mother takes. They can lead to long-term disability, which is a burden on individuals, families and health care systems as well as societies. They contribute to the high mortality of newborns and children less than five.

The most common causes of severe congenital disability in children are neural tube defects and chromosomal disorders, such as Down syndrome. Certain congenital diseases are more prevalent in certain ethnic groups, as well as maternal age and consanguinity (parents descend from the same kinship). Some are unintentionally occurring or connected to pharmacological or environment factors. The degree of the congenital disorder and the organs or body parts it affects, as as the extent to which it impacts in daily life will determine if a person is considered disabled.
